    Chapter Twenty Five:The Burning City (Part Three)
    (From the Greek book:)
    The Next Day
    It is hard to find room to write with all of these people crammed in here but i finally found the space and time. Maybe ill be able to finish this entry today.
    After the destruction of the Flavian Gate, the hordes of risen poured forth. The ruins of the gate QUICKLY became a bloodbath. The troops that had been stationed to guard it had been mostly killed in the explosion. But several reserves from the walls that were no longer needed due to the fact almost all of the risen were assaulting this weak spot had come to take their place. However they could not get into position fast enough and got hit HARD by the risens' first assault. My cousin knew that at this point he was in trouble. So he ordered the outer walls abandoned. As the surviving troops poured out of the other two gates onto the ground, the men at the Flavian gate were slowly being pushed back. Things looked as if they were going to fall apart. However it was then that some of the barbaroi from Germania hurtled into the fight. It was more of those strange sword-priests of theirs. With their bodies and swords aglow, they burned through the ranks of the risen. This bought my cousins forces time to get off of the walls.
    However as they began to retreat the thing sent some HUGE risen bodies, maybe 20 or 30 hands ((15-20 feet)) high to attack the gate. However once they had engaged the sword-priests, the things RAPIDLY formed up a battle line behind the huge risen and charged. At a loud barking noise the huge risen collapsed forward, allowing the things to surprise and annihilate the sword-priests.
    The regular risen then poured around the things horses and into the poleis.
    At this point i began to be unable to see large parts of the battle due to a huge amount of smoke that was pouring from the burning parts of the poleis. From what information i managed to gather from the survivors of the retreat, i REALLY don't think i want to know what it looked like. Almost all of them were insane from the trauma that they experienced. The few that were still coherent could barely remember what happened. I was told stories of women being eaten, families being slaughter, whole cohorts being ambushed, both by pure blooded things and risen, the former something that all of them refused to remember. What i saw was smoke with intermittent flashes of the sword-priests light. What i heard was far more frightening. I heard screams of men, women, and children. I heard more explosions. I heard sounds that sounded as if they were straight from the pits of Hell itself.
    The street fighting lasted for the rest of the day, and, due to the fires, deep into the night. In fact when i awoke the next morning i heard the sounds of battle all over the place. However they were MUCH closer to the inner walls than they had been yesterday. The risen were screaming their insane rage at every living thing around them, and killing that much as well.
    At about mid-morning the first of the surviving units made it to the Julian Gate. We opened the gates for them. After that a small, but steady stream flowed into those gates. I had to dispatch my personal guards to keep order at the gates, and to watch for risen or things that attacked it while it was vulnerable.
    After a while, i saw my cousin fighting a large group of undead. He and some of his men were slowly being pushed back towards the gate. The risen were threatening to overwhelm them. However they had come into range of the balistae of the inner wall, which promptly opened fire upon the ranks of risen. We had also managed to get our hands on a few catapults. Which opened fore as well. The large rocks and balistae bolts hit the risen hard, hard enough to force them back. However some of the pure blooded things saw what was happening and charged my cousin and his men. They went under after the second charge. However the balistae commander ordered his men to open fire upon the things. The withering fire forced them back. My guards managed to get my cousin within the inner walls. However he was bleeding profusely.
    About ten minutes later we were forced to close the gates. Out of nearly 10000 men that were stationed upon the outer walls, less than 3000 made it to the inner wall.
    However i have to go and pray now, so i must leave off once again.
